Subject: [PATCH v1 1/5] clk: rockchip: Implement rockchip_clk_register_armclk_v2()
The clock path of CPU may be simplified as follows:
--gpll--|--\
| \
| \
| \
--v0pll--| mux |--[gate]--[div]--clk_core--
| /
| /
--v1pll--| /
|--/

+
+static int rockchip_cpuclk_v2_pre_rate_change(struct rockchip_cpuclk *cpuclk,
+ struct clk_notifier_data *ndata)
+{
+ unsigned long new_rate = roundup(ndata->new_rate, 1000);
+ const struct rockchip_cpuclk_rate_table *rate;
+ unsigned long flags;
+
+ rate = rockchip_get_cpuclk_settings(cpuclk, new_rate);
+ if (!rate) {
+ pr_err("%s: Invalid rate : %lu for cpuclk\n",
+ __func__, new_rate);
+ return -EINVAL;
+ }
+
+ if (new_rate > ndata->old_rate) {
+ spin_lock_irqsave(cpuclk->lock, flags);
+ rockchip_cpuclk_set_dividers(cpuclk, rate);
+ spin_unlock_irqrestore(cpuclk->lock, flags);
+ }
+
+ return 0;
+}
+
+static int rockchip_cpuclk_v2_post_rate_change(struct rockchip_cpuclk *cpuclk,
+ struct clk_notifier_data *ndata)
+{
+ unsigned long new_rate = roundup(ndata->new_rate, 1000);
+ const struct rockchip_cpuclk_rate_table *rate;
+ unsigned long flags;
+
+ rate = rockchip_get_cpuclk_settings(cpuclk, new_rate);
+ if (!rate) {
+ pr_err("%s: Invalid rate : %lu for cpuclk\n",
+ __func__, new_rate);
+ return -EINVAL;
+ }
+
+ if (new_rate < ndata->old_rate) {
+ spin_lock_irqsave(cpuclk->lock, flags);
+ rockchip_cpuclk_set_dividers(cpuclk, rate);
+ spin_unlock_irqrestore(cpuclk->lock, flags);
+ }
+
+ return 0;
+}
+
+static int rockchip_cpuclk_v2_notifier_cb(struct notifier_block *nb,
+ unsigned long event, void *data)
+{
+ struct clk_notifier_data *ndata = data;
+ struct rockchip_cpuclk *cpuclk = to_rockchip_cpuclk_nb(nb);
+ int ret = 0;
+
+ pr_debug("%s: event %lu, old_rate %lu, new_rate: %lu\n",
+ __func__, event, ndata->old_rate, ndata->new_rate);
+ if (event == PRE_RATE_CHANGE)
+ ret = rockchip_cpuclk_v2_pre_rate_change(cpuclk, ndata);
+ else if (event == POST_RATE_CHANGE)
+ ret = rockchip_cpuclk_v2_post_rate_change(cpuclk, ndata);
+
+ return notifier_from_errno(ret);
+}
+
+struct clk *rockchip_clk_register_cpuclk_v2(const char *name,
+ const char *const *parent_names,
+ u8 num_parents, void __iomem *base,
+ int muxdiv_offset, u8 mux_shift,
+ u8 mux_width, u8 mux_flags,
+ int div_offset, u8 div_shift,
+ u8 div_width, u8 div_flags,
+ unsigned long flags, spinlock_t *lock,
+ const struct rockchip_cpuclk_rate_table *rates,
+ int nrates)
+{
+ struct rockchip_cpuclk *cpuclk;
+ struct clk_hw *hw;
+ struct clk_mux *mux = NULL;
+ struct clk_divider *div = NULL;
+ const struct clk_ops *mux_ops = NULL, *div_ops = NULL;
+ int ret;
+
+ if (num_parents > 1) {
+ mux = kzalloc(sizeof(*mux), GFP_KERNEL);
+ if (!mux)
+ return ERR_PTR(-ENOMEM);
+
+ mux->reg = base + muxdiv_offset;
+ mux->shift = mux_shift;
+ mux->mask = BIT(mux_width) - 1;
+ mux->flags = mux_flags;
+ mux->lock = lock;
+ mux_ops = (mux_flags & CLK_MUX_READ_ONLY) ? &clk_mux_ro_ops
+ : &clk_mux_ops;
+ }
+
+ if (div_width > 0) {
+ div = kzalloc(sizeof(*div), GFP_KERNEL);
+ if (!div) {
+ ret = -ENOMEM;
+ goto free_mux;
+ }
+
+ div->flags = div_flags;
+ if (div_offset)
+ div->reg = base + div_offset;
+ else
+ div->reg = base + muxdiv_offset;
+ div->shift = div_shift;
+ div->width = div_width;
+ div->lock = lock;
+ div_ops = (div_flags & CLK_DIVIDER_READ_ONLY)
+ ? &clk_divider_ro_ops
+ : &clk_divider_ops;
+ }
+
+ hw = clk_hw_register_composite(NULL, name, parent_names, num_parents,
+ mux ? &mux->hw : NULL, mux_ops,
+ div ? &div->hw : NULL, div_ops,
+ NULL, NULL, flags);
+ if (IS_ERR(hw)) {
+ ret = PTR_ERR(hw);
+ goto free_div;
+ }
+
+ cpuclk = kzalloc(sizeof(*cpuclk), GFP_KERNEL);
+ if (!cpuclk) {
+ ret = -ENOMEM;
+ goto unregister_clk;
+ }
+
+ cpuclk->reg_base = base;
+ cpuclk->lock = lock;
+ cpuclk->clk_nb.notifier_call = rockchip_cpuclk_v2_notifier_cb;
+ ret = clk_notifier_register(hw->clk, &cpuclk->clk_nb);
+ if (ret) {
+ pr_err("%s: failed to register clock notifier for %s\n",
+ __func__, name);
+ goto free_cpuclk;
+ }
+
+ if (nrates > 0) {
+ cpuclk->rate_count = nrates;
+ cpuclk->rate_table = kmemdup(rates,
+ sizeof(*rates) * nrates,
+ GFP_KERNEL);
+ if (!cpuclk->rate_table) {
+ ret = -ENOMEM;
+ goto free_cpuclk;
+ }
+ }
+
+ return hw->clk;
+
+free_cpuclk:
+ kfree(cpuclk);
+unregister_clk:
+ clk_hw_unregister_composite(hw);
+free_div:
+ kfree(div);
+free_mux:
+ kfree(mux);
+
+ return ERR_PTR(ret);
+}
